Prima lettera di Pietro 1

1 Petrus apostolus Iesu Christi electis advenis dispersionis Pon ti,Galatiae, Cappadociae, Asiae et Bithyniae,1 Peter, an apostle of Jesus Christ, to the strangers scattered throughout Pontus, Galatia, Cappadocia, Asia, and Bithynia,
2 secundum praescientiam Dei Patris,in sanctificatione Spiritus, in oboedientiam et aspersionem sanguinis IesuChristi: gratia vobis et pax multiplicetur.
2 Elect according to the foreknowledge of God the Father, through sanctification of the Spirit, unto obedience and sprinkling of the blood of Jesus Christ: Grace unto you, and peace, be multiplied.
3 Benedictus Deus et Pater Domini nostri Iesu Christi, qui secundum magnammisericordiam suam regeneravit nos in spem vivam per resurrectionem Iesu Christiex mortuis,3 Blessed be the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, which according to his abundant mercy hath begotten us again unto a lively hope by the resurrection of Jesus Christ from the dead,
4 in hereditatem incorruptibilem et incontaminatam etimmarcescibilem, conservatam in caelis propter vos,4 To an inheritance incorruptible, and undefiled, and that fadeth not away, reserved in heaven for you,
5 qui in virtute Deicustodimini per fidem in salutem, paratam revelari in tempore novissimo.5 Who are kept by the power of God through faith unto salvation ready to be revealed in the last time.
6 Inquo exsultatis, modicum nunc si oportet contristati in variis tentationibus,6 Wherein ye greatly rejoice, though now for a season, if need be, ye are in heaviness through manifold temptations:
7 ut probatio vestrae fidei multo pretiosior auro, quod perit, per ignem quidemprobato, inveniatur in laudem et gloriam et honorem in revelatione Iesu Christi.7 That the trial of your faith, being much more precious than of gold that perisheth, though it be tried with fire, might be found unto praise and honour and glory at the appearing of Jesus Christ:
8 Quem cum non videritis, diligitis; in quem nunc non videntes, credentes autem,exsultatis laetitia inenarrabili et glorificata,8 Whom having not seen, ye love; in whom, though now ye see him not, yet believing, ye rejoice with joy unspeakable and full of glory:
9 reportantes finem fideivestrae salutem animarum.
9 Receiving the end of your faith, even the salvation of your souls.
10 De qua salute exquisierunt atque scrutati sunt prophetae, qui de futura invos gratia prophetaverunt,10 Of which salvation the prophets have inquired and searched diligently, who prophesied of the grace that should come unto you:
11 scrutantes in quod vel quale tempus significaret,qui erat in eis Spiritus Christi, praenuntians eas, quae in Christo sunt,passiones et posteriores glorias;11 Searching what, or what manner of time the Spirit of Christ which was in them did signify, when it testified beforehand the sufferings of Christ, and the glory that should follow.
12 quibus revelatum est quia non sibi ipsis,vobis autem ministrabant ea, quae nunc nuntiata sunt vobis per eos, quievangelizaverunt vos, Spiritu Sancto misso de caelo, in quae desiderant angeliprospicere.
12 Unto whom it was revealed, that not unto themselves, but unto us they did minister the things, which are now reported unto you by them that have preached the gospel unto you with the Holy Ghost sent down from heaven; which things the angels desire to look into.
13 Propter quod succincti lumbos mentis vestrae, sobrii, perfecte sperate ineam, quae offertur vobis, gratiam in revelatione Iesu Christi.13 Wherefore gird up the loins of your mind, be sober, and hope to the end for the grace that is to be brought unto you at the revelation of Jesus Christ;
14 Quasi filiioboedientiae, non configurati prioribus in ignorantia vestra desideriis,14 As obedient children, not fashioning yourselves according to the former lusts in your ignorance:
15 sedsecundum eum, qui vocavit vos, sanctum, et ipsi sancti in omni conversationesitis,15 But as he which hath called you is holy, so be ye holy in all manner of conversation;
16 quoniam scriptum est: “ Sancti eritis, quia ego sanctus sum ”.16 Because it is written, Be ye holy; for I am holy.
17 Et si Patrem invocatis eum, qui sine acceptione personarum iudicat secundumuniuscuiusque opus, in timore incolatus vestri tempore conversamini,17 And if ye call on the Father, who without respect of persons judgeth according to every man's work, pass the time of your sojourning here in fear:
18 scientesquod non corruptibilibus argento vel auro redempti estis de vana vestraconversatione a patribus tradita,18 Forasmuch as ye know that ye were not redeemed with corruptible things, as silver and gold, from your vain conversation received by tradition from your fathers;
19 sed pretioso sanguine quasi Agniincontaminati et immaculati Christi,19 But with the precious blood of Christ, as of a lamb without blemish and without spot:
20 praecogniti quidem ante constitutionemmundi, manifestati autem novissimis temporibus propter vos,20 Who verily was foreordained before the foundation of the world, but was manifest in these last times for you,
21 qui per ipsumfideles estis in Deum, qui suscitavit eum a mortuis et dedit ei gloriam, utfides vestra et spes esset in Deum.
21 Who by him do believe in God, that raised him up from the dead, and gave him glory; that your faith and hope might be in God.
22 Animas vestras castificantes in oboedientia veritatis ad fraternitatis amoremnon fictum, ex corde invicem diligite attentius,22 Seeing ye have purified your souls in obeying the truth through the Spirit unto unfeigned love of the brethren, see that ye love one another with a pure heart fervently:
23 renati non ex seminecorruptibili sed incorruptibili per verbum Dei vivum et permanens:23 Being born again, not of corruptible seed, but of incorruptible, by the word of God, which liveth and abideth for ever.
24 quia
omnis caro ut fenum,
et omnis gloria eius tamquam flos feni.
Exaruit fenum, et flos decidit;
24 For all flesh is as grass, and all the glory of man as the flower of grass. The grass withereth, and the flower thereof falleth away:
25 verbum autem Domini manet in aeternum.
Hoc est autem verbum, quod evangelizatum est in vos.
25 But the word of the Lord endureth for ever. And this is the word which by the gospel is preached unto you.
